Comprehensive Explosion Risk Assessment
The standard outlines a structured approach to identifying and evaluating explosion hazards, taking into account factors such as the presence of flammable substances, ignition sources, and the potential for the formation of explosive atmospheres. It guides users through the process of classifying hazardous areas and determining the required level of explosion protection.
Explosion Prevention and Protection Techniques
BS EN 1127-2:2014 covers a wide range of explosion prevention and protection techniques, including:
- Avoidance of flammable atmospheres through ventilation, inerting, or containment
- Elimination of ignition sources by using appropriate electrical equipment and control systems
- Explosion containment and pressure relief measures to mitigate the effects of an explosion
- Explosion suppression and isolation systems to quickly detect and extinguish explosions
